Transaction ef51677c95ac6fd446e31815722d99743fce21130abf65aee2293a9a793b7490
1 Input
1 Output
-
ef51677c95ac6fd446e31815722d99743fce21130abf65aee2293a9a793b7490:0
- value
- 150481
- script pubkey
- OP_0 OP_PUSHBYTES_20 948590204d20be42ad36a39dc73f4873e97e5a5f
- address
- bc1qjjzeqgzdyzly9tfk5wwuw06gw05hukjl2gjzad